Core responsibilities
The behavior technician supports a positive learning environment by implementing trauma-Informed behavioral strategies and managing student regulation spaces. They collaborate with staff to collect behavioral data, execute intervention plans, and provide de-Escalation support for students.
Requirements summary
Candidates must hold a high school diploma or equivalent and possess or be willing to obtain registered behavior technician (Rbt) and crisis prevention institute (Cpi) certifications. Strong communication skills and the ability to build rapport with students and families are essential for this role.
